Re: [MMUSIC] Martin Duke's Discuss on draft-ietf-mmusic-t140-usage-data-channel-12: the COMMENT

Christer Holmberg <christer.holmberg@ericsson.com> Mon, 06 April 2020 08:06 UTC

Return-Path: <christer.holmberg@ericsson.com>
X-Original-To: mmusic@ietfa.amsl.com
Delivered-To: mmusic@ietfa.amsl.com
Received: from localhost (localhost [127.0.0.1]) by ietfa.amsl.com (Postfix) with ESMTP id 602B53A0A69; Mon, 6 Apr 2020 01:06:08 -0700 (PDT)
X-Virus-Scanned: amavisd-new at amsl.com
X-Spam-Flag: NO
X-Spam-Score: -2.268
X-Spam-Level:
X-Spam-Status: No, score=-2.268 tagged_above=-999 required=5 tests=[BAYES_00=-1.9, DKIMWL_WL_HIGH=-0.168, DKIM_SIGNED=0.1, DKIM_VALID=-0.1, DKIM_VALID_AU=-0.1, DKIM_VALID_EF=-0.1, SPF_PASS=-0.001, URIBL_BLOCKED=0.001] autolearn=unavailable autolearn_force=no
Authentication-Results: ietfa.amsl.com (amavisd-new); dkim=pass (1024-bit key) header.d=ericsson.com
Received: from mail.ietf.org ([4.31.198.44]) by localhost (ietfa.amsl.com [127.0.0.1]) (amavisd-new, port 10024) with ESMTP id n9O1sC6AEdXU; Mon, 6 Apr 2020 01:05:54 -0700 (PDT)
Received: from EUR01-DB5-obe.outbound.protection.outlook.com (mail-eopbgr150041.outbound.protection.outlook.com [40.107.15.41]) (using TLSv1.2 with cipher ECDHE-RSA-AES256-GCM-SHA384 (256/256 bits)) (No client certificate requested) by ietfa.amsl.com (Postfix) with ESMTPS id 424B43A0AB5; Mon, 6 Apr 2020 00:57:11 -0700 (PDT)
ARC-Seal: i=1; a=rsa-sha256; s=arcselector9901; d=microsoft.com; cv=none; b=dFTGfkmJUKJSmqi7siVGksP/v71+ryMGO26rDU+tuwrMP8H4TuXygmqzZeAwWRtnHXpoarIJdf+q4BroexwmtMEeIBRA1BzgTas/FevoAWdDXAzlcTfwRhLO0HNLG0m067JzC2D/5XaHVTapCzb0Ng5sGsgWvAHUa+dU5z/sNuFjIa0rWn6APCdPsdVuEbuVAxbP/aN2te8NfgWHRLH8kD8QQ+v4+VpjGS51sCnnqMIdCQwkx5qZBWJzdeeMcyyzvDPS5NaCJn9KfUzASmsxriFZUaEP06NATHj5P9ImNPXYA5dUbt4R7rCgcaHndwChsAuNqRMlTU7lMXnYSCYx5w==
ARC-Message-Signature: i=1; a=rsa-sha256; c=relaxed/relaxed; d=microsoft.com; s=arcselector9901; h=From:Date:Subject:Message-ID:Content-Type:MIME-Version:X-MS-Exchange-SenderADCheck; bh=37X6VWW8hVfRx7WTCLAjZk2pkMXbBqkacNw9AC9RciY=; b=kgcaoTdsRJyrl1SsW4N44RK82vmgwRDs6qr0YHDxEAz+/WXFt1P0Z/TpxDyJNWyOfqvzb/pKbQ7VVa4hiXQJfyq7Ex5YrTe3Jbf6X+fujq0AZMKSv/Jy/5DAa6sJBTVkh/Mi5C1ZhSs4V36Op2oYeQqiJqFRv1dVLUyHJQ94HAXUd9tVryD9CFVBD7CKznLyP061VpebB+5akpsdVuOCcFzaltV56tSKuUz6n/qIprIHeTDSJ1ELIzweE6HBmgYdwY/5gZ4QiKOwc8RYc9KqJxohl/mhRnfOq4e9TGs1nVuklAqxjf41kPfF4pJNMH/vKY/8qALyD5oitBn3ycOj+Q==
ARC-Authentication-Results: i=1; mx.microsoft.com 1; spf=pass smtp.mailfrom=ericsson.com; dmarc=pass action=none header.from=ericsson.com; dkim=pass header.d=ericsson.com; arc=none
D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=ericsson.com; s=selector1; h=From:Date:Subject:Message-ID:Content-Type:MIME-Version:X-MS-Exchange-SenderADCheck; bh=37X6VWW8hVfRx7WTCLAjZk2pkMXbBqkacNw9AC9RciY=; b=jMoqr67BgaGLNnU02cmjNTnCal1hDizvk6zF9kZupT9N0t0ekjtJbYJ7qq9ksMViYFFDmnoNMNZ4k0J25y07ANd1zLfBLFPBVE3dF/8JKWV7qdnx0clgs4i9UOPRILhp3/LGk0M1zFteVox6K34fUGNMmG5gKR4elta1dFkQdSs=
Received: from AM0PR07MB3987.eurprd07.prod.outlook.com (52.134.82.159) by AM0PR07MB5121.eurprd07.prod.outlook.com (20.178.19.26) with Microsoft SMTP Server (version=TLS1_2, cipher=TLS_ECDHE_RSA_WITH_AES_256_GCM_SHA384) id 15.20.2900.13; Mon, 6 Apr 2020 07:57:07 +0000
Received: from AM0PR07MB3987.eurprd07.prod.outlook.com ([fe80::57b:b81e:33ec:5512]) by AM0PR07MB3987.eurprd07.prod.outlook.com ([fe80::57b:b81e:33ec:5512%7]) with mapi id 15.20.2900.012; Mon, 6 Apr 2020 07:57:06 +0000
From: Christer Holmberg <christer.holmberg@ericsson.com>
To: Martin Duke <martin.h.duke@gmail.com>
CC: The IESG <iesg@ietf.org>, "draft-ietf-mmusic-t140-usage-data-channel@ietf.org" <draft-ietf-mmusic-t140-usage-data-channel@ietf.org>, "mmusic-chairs@ietf.org" <mmusic-chairs@ietf.org>, "mmusic@ietf.org" <mmusic@ietf.org>, Flemming Andreasen <fandreas@cisco.com>
Thread-Topic: Martin Duke's Discuss on draft-ietf-mmusic-t140-usage-data-channel-12: the COMMENT
Thread-Index: AQHWC3wYFF+yrY5fi0u0PtH2jIZadqhrNCIAgAC5HYA=
Date: Mon, 06 Apr 2020 07:57:06 +0000
Message-ID: <E12799F0-2055-47C4-BA05-B372B6DE5FD5@ericsson.com>
References: <A39BFD6F-64F7-4E23-8FC6-BC8C7B6F8C8F@ericsson.com> <CAM4esxQ-6Z2yWA=bdyKjO=yjyJG08htm-bGRozyw5C1DjhTObQ@mail.gmail.com>
In-Reply-To: <CAM4esxQ-6Z2yWA=bdyKjO=yjyJG08htm-bGRozyw5C1DjhTObQ@mail.gmail.com>
Accept-Language: en-US
Content-Language: en-GB
X-MS-Has-Attach:
X-MS-TNEF-Correlator:
user-agent: Microsoft-MacOutlook/10.1e.0.191013
authentication-results: spf=none (sender IP is ) smtp.mailfrom=christer.holmberg@ericsson.com;
x-originating-ip: [188.127.223.154]
x-ms-publictraffictype: Email
x-ms-office365-filtering-correlation-id: bad6000f-fef2-46a8-1480-08d7da0019fa
x-ms-traffictypediagnostic: AM0PR07MB5121:
x-microsoft-antispam-prvs: <AM0PR07MB5121548B9D39EB9C4290706693C20@AM0PR07MB5121.eurprd07.prod.outlook.com>
x-ms-oob-tlc-oobclassifiers: OLM:9508;
x-forefront-prvs: 0365C0E14B
x-forefront-antispam-report: CIP:255.255.255.255; CTRY:; LANG:en; SCL:1; SRV:; IPV:NLI; SFV:NSPM; H:AM0PR07MB3987.eurprd07.prod.outlook.com; PTR:; CAT:NONE; SFTY:; SFS:(10009020)(4636009)(376002)(396003)(39860400002)(346002)(366004)(136003)(6512007)(6916009)(33656002)(44832011)(66476007)(64756008)(66556008)(54906003)(76116006)(2616005)(91956017)(71200400001)(316002)(66446008)(2906002)(66946007)(6486002)(4326008)(186003)(8936002)(81156014)(81166006)(8676002)(26005)(6506007)(53546011)(5660300002)(86362001)(36756003)(478600001); DIR:OUT; SFP:1101;
received-spf: None (protection.outlook.com: ericsson.com does not designate permitted sender hosts)
x-ms-exchange-senderadcheck: 1
x-microsoft-antispam: BCL:0;
x-microsoft-antispam-message-info: ujOAV2ZJSIVS+tEV94S+RfevHqlHBloydR2aPP6SpfK7KBSfoN3sphe9fml2keGZmSu6i2QSa20ttBLKsHJ/hQcn7uPIpAMhJ52BVHBhQBi7vKrYQL9im4wo6KD1Kgu8MwuyKyTm/QcknYJvcUhp3/UqsI8s8lOS74S8ZXlYP++oorikQi1Spo7Jr9nKD5HV8/0c4PLLa0U8ldRacWOuJ4FKFhkTFPv0n+ohrFAOYp1g6ebjdRpEGr6W5rvk3T8dULnxEFyMYgZEhQpI4fKG/jDbBSZYImiLYbwgZT+tw7/7ND8Y7fFiEb/IKhl6t+tmSLW9hxiHsqAY2oUiJ2R6QbbHnS3IG7TyY4+HeqCJKz46jf6yQanTSAY3Lz5M+hXjED1ufZZCETfq8cs0h3knOIOpvAR3z73RhVQheI5dzKOoNtTO54Gsa3Bi6tHkfHbU
x-ms-exchange-antispam-messagedata: Zar26KDHogyO+rFtKDlI1m0zParvuoWCTNUaB3neggAXYE1YJ6oa+OlUZfV+m/EZLRu53LStmZCLzxe+DI5zVrkCNPzjNyiCwkJOyMDsLltERRWY8OMUcpApC3MtTkc6EkrQFNDLDcPY8EG8w73Udw==
x-ms-exchange-transport-forked: True
Content-Type: text/plain; charset="utf-8"
Content-ID: <B26A54E7528E274E98ADB377DC855BBF@eurprd07.prod.outlook.com>
Content-Transfer-Encoding: base64
MIME-Version: 1.0
X-OriginatorOrg: ericsson.com
X-MS-Exchange-CrossTenant-Network-Message-Id: bad6000f-fef2-46a8-1480-08d7da0019fa
X-MS-Exchange-CrossTenant-originalarrivaltime: 06 Apr 2020 07:57:06.5380 (UTC)
X-MS-Exchange-CrossTenant-fromentityheader: Hosted
X-MS-Exchange-CrossTenant-id: 92e84ceb-fbfd-47ab-be52-080c6b87953f
X-MS-Exchange-CrossTenant-mailboxtype: HOSTED
X-MS-Exchange-CrossTenant-userprincipalname: bRzE+gtxyzGCDT/berikGZJB47E1M0PPmhbhvWd7Qx776RkwhrxayiDGOZ62rXKqN1qNaMd4Cng9dCpHbNSEUPlj0Q6HwpVlCDuIog0I+5k=
X-MS-Exchange-Transport-CrossTenantHeadersStamped: AM0PR07MB5121
Archived-At: <https://mailarchive.ietf.org/arch/msg/mmusic/CsIE-1qoMVB_dNyVSxTyolQfwj4>
Subject: Re: [MMUSIC] Martin Duke's Discuss on draft-ietf-mmusic-t140-usage-data-channel-12: the COMMENT
X-BeenThere: mmusic@ietf.org
X-Mailman-Version: 2.1.29
Precedence: list
List-Id: Multiparty Multimedia Session Control Working Group <mmusic.ietf.org>
List-Unsubscribe: <https://www.ietf.org/mailman/options/mmusic>, <mailto:mmusic-request@ietf.org?subject=unsubscribe>
List-Archive: <https://mailarchive.ietf.org/arch/browse/mmusic/>
List-Post: <mailto:mmusic@ietf.org>
List-Help: <mailto:mmusic-request@ietf.org?subject=help>
List-Subscribe: <https://www.ietf.org/mailman/listinfo/mmusic>, <mailto:mmusic-request@ietf.org?subject=subscribe>
X-List-Received-Date: Mon, 06 Apr 2020 08:06:15 -0000

Hi,

> In Section 5.4, the endpoint "MUST NOT retransmit T140blocks" and "MUST NOT insert missing text markers" unless "it has strong
> indications that a T140block has been lost." The criterion is vague so I'm not sure how the MUST is enforceable. I don't have an alternate
> proposal so I'll just ask if there's a way to be more specific about 'strong indications.'

Unfortunately there isn't, as there is no T.140 level acknowledgement of what has been delivered to the peer in the case of network failure or congestion.

Even if the application keeps track of the SCTP TSN acknowledgements, that may also be lost in case of network failure or congestion.

But, perhaps we could describe the lack of TSN acknowledgement as a strong indication, but point out that it is still not 100% waterproof.

Regards,

Christer


On Sun, Apr 5, 2020 at 11:57 AM Christer Holmberg <mailto:christer.holmberg@ericsson.com> wrote:
Hi Martin,

Thank You for the review and comments!

In this reply I try to address your COMMENT. I will provide my input on the DISCUSS in another repaly.

----------------------------------------------------------------------
COMMENT:
----------------------------------------------------------------------

>    The Tsvarea review cites a few other places where the 2119 language is a little
>    loose, e.g. MUSTs with vague and unenforceable criteria.

We did sort out everything, and the outcome of the review is implemented in the current version (-12) of the draft.

Is there something specific you still needs to be addressed?

Regards,

Christer